Why Choose Firestone EPDM Rubber Roofing?
Firestone rubber roofing, or EPDM (Ethylene Propylene Diene Monomer), is a popular choice for flat roofs due to its long-lasting waterproofing qualities, flexibility, and resistance to weather extremes. It’s especially ideal for coastal towns like Monifieth, where weather can be unpredictable.

Advantages of Firestone EPDM Rubber Roofs
- Longevity: Can last over 50 years with minimal maintenance
- Seamless installation: Reduces potential for leaks
- Eco-friendly: Fully recyclable material
- Low maintenance: Resistant to UV, ozone, and weather damage
